Introductory Concept to Flooding

Flood is a natural occurrence that has an adverse
health implication on people and the environment. Flooding simply means excess
of water in a place. Flood can be refers as an overflow of an expanse of water
that submerges land. This could be as a result of artificial of natural causes
which are in most cases destructive.

Ajayi (2003) define flood as a very large amount of
water that has a flow from a source such as river or a broken pipe on a piece
of land that had been relatively dry.
Online dictionary define flood as an overflowing of a
large amount of water beyond its normal content, especially over what is
normally dry land.
Flood as a temporary rise of water level as in a river
or lake or along a seacoast resulting in its spilling over and out of its
natural or artificial contents out land that is normally dry. Floods are
usually caused by excessive run off from precipitation or snow-melt, or by
coastal storm surges or other tidal phenomena flood are sometimes disturbed
according to their statistical occurrence. Flood is large bodies of water a great
overwhelm living quantity.
